The trick to pondering like an architect is to disregard all of the element and scale back what you see to some huge, easy shapes. To start out a sketch, I discover a big sq. or rectangle within the scene, and that is the primary form I draw on my paper, utilizing very mild pencil traces. As I sit and sketch, I make sure that to be positioned in such a manner that I’m trying straight forward at that huge form, not at an angle, after which use my pencil to measure the proportions of that form—the peak relative to the width. 

I’ll spend a while sizing the large form accurately on my paper after which add the opposite huge shapes in my opinion, in order that I do know throughout the first jiffy that the whole scene will match on the web page.

For my sketch, DenHaag, Binnenhof, RidderzaaI (graphite and watercolor, 8×16), I discovered a sq. and triangle form within the Gothic Ridderzaal (see the sketch on left). I used these shapes to assist me dimension the remainder of this advanced of buildings positioned within the metropolis heart of The Hague, Netherlands. For my sketch, Dubrovnik Clock Tower (graphite and watercolor, 8×16), I started with the sq. form (proven within the sketch on the left) that I discovered within the constructing facade. I may then relate the opposite buildings within the scene in relation to the measurements of that one giant form. Toolkit

To maintain issues mild and moveable, I exploit a lapboard manufactured from corrugated plastic (accessible at craft shops). I minimize a gap in it to carry a plastic medication bottle for water, and clip my sketchbook and palette to this board.

Palette
I exploit the small Winsor & Newton Sketchers Pocket Field however substitute the paints with artist-grade Winsor & Newton watercolor paints (French ultramarine, burnt sienna, and yellow ochre) and Daniel Smith’s quinacridone burnt orange (my secret weapon for glowing shade).

Brushes
The Escoda journey brushes are my favourite. I really like the Perla No. 12 and the Kolinsky sable Reserva dimension 10.

Sketchbook
I get pleasure from engaged on Winsor & Newton 140-lb., cold-pressed watercolor paper minimize to eight×16. I additionally love Pentalic’s Aqua Journal sketchbooks.

Miscellaneous
I additionally carry a .5mm mechanical pencil with a smooth 2B lead.
